The textile fibers market represents one of the largest and most critical segments of the global textile and apparel value chain. Textile fibers—both natural and synthetic—serve as the fundamental raw materials used in the manufacturing of apparel, home textiles, industrial textiles, geotextiles, medical fabrics, automotive components, filtration materials, and emerging smart textiles. The market encompasses a broad range of fiber types including cotton, wool, jute, polyester, nylon, viscose, acrylic, spandex, polypropylene, and advanced bio-based or recycled fibers.
Over the past decade, the industry has been undergoing a major transformation driven by sustainability demands, technological advancements in fiber engineering, and rising consumption of fashion and technical textiles worldwide. While natural fibers continue to hold importance for comfort and sustainability, synthetic fibers dominate global production due to durability, cost-effectiveness, and expanding performance requirements across industries. The textile fibers market today is also influenced by circular economy models, recycling technologies, and material innovations like biodegradable and smart fibers.

The textile fibers market is witnessing robust transformation driven by technological advancements, sustainability regulations, and changing consumer preferences. One of the major trends shaping the industry is the rapid adoption of recycled and circular textile fibers, particularly recycled polyester (rPET), recycled nylon, and regenerated cellulose fibers. Brands across fashion and home textiles are under increasing pressure to reduce environmental impact, pushing manufacturers to invest in closed-loop recycling systems, chemical recycling, and renewable fiber-based innovations.
Another defining trend is the rising penetration of bio-based fibers derived from agricultural residues, wood pulp, seaweed, bamboo, and biodegradable polymers. These fibers align with global sustainability and ESG goals, creating new commercialization opportunities for companies focusing on green materials and low-impact production technologies. Government incentives and international climate goals are further supporting investment in green fiber production facilities.
Technological enhancements in performance and functional fibers are also expanding market potential. Antimicrobial fibers, UV-resistant fibers, flame-retardant fibers, moisture-wicking fibers, conductive fibers, and high-strength industrial fibers are witnessing strong adoption across technical textile domains. The integration of nanotechnology, microencapsulation, and smart material science is enabling development of intelligent fibers capable of temperature regulation, sensing, and wireless connectivity—opening avenues for next-generation wearable technology.
Growing demand for industrial and technical textiles such as filtration fabrics, automotive composites, geotextiles, agricultural textiles, and protective clothing is reshaping fiber requirements worldwide. Additionally, the booming e-commerce apparel sector, increased disposable incomes, and expanding middle-class population in developing economies are driving large-scale consumption of synthetic and natural fibers. Collectively, these trends present strong growth opportunities for the textile fibers market from 2025 to 2035.
Asia Pacific dominates the global textile fibers market and is expected to maintain its leading position throughout the forecast period. The region’s dominance is driven by large-scale fiber production, availability of raw materials, extensive textile manufacturing infrastructure, and strong export capacity in countries such as China, India, Bangladesh, Vietnam, and Indonesia. Cost-effective labor, significant domestic consumption, and continuous investment in textile machinery and fiber production technologies further strengthen Asia Pacific’s leadership.
North America and Europe hold substantial market share, supported by the high demand for technical textiles, sustainable fibers, and advanced performance materials. These regions are also strong adopters of recycled fibers and environmentally compliant production processes. Meanwhile, the Middle East & Africa and Latin America are emerging as high-potential regions due to increasing industrialization, expanding textile manufacturing plants, and rising apparel consumption. Together, developing and mature markets are expected to drive strong global demand for textile fibers through 2035.
